What are the responsibilities and job description for the Director of Finance position at Carroll County Memorial Hospital?
Essential Functions and Responsibilities
Monitor and evaluate processes and workflows; provides recommendations to optimize performance/outcomes; works with clinic team and hospital leadership to implement recommended strategies.
Manage quality improvement initiatives and studies (if applicable) to establish, maintain, and improve processes and procedures to deliver best-in-class patient experience, clinical outcomes and financial performance.
Manage and make decisions on complex administrative functions with minimal assistance.
Participates in the selection, orientation, training, development, and evaluation of staff members; monitors staff performance; recognizes staff members for meeting or exceeding performance standards; provides performance coaching and/or counseling as appropriate in accordance with hospital policy.
Regularly rounds with staff members; seeks and provides feedback, addresses all concerns in a timely manner.
Responsible for the regular review of the department’s income statement and financial performance; responsible to ensure the department operates in a fiscally responsible manner via managing revenue/charges, expenses, and resource allocation.
Communicates relevant revenue and expense information to hospital leadership, clinical providers, and administrative staff.
Actively participates in local and regional marketing strategies to develop value-based partnerships with community partners to promote community health services and initiatives.
Ensure all established policies, procedures, standards of practice, and conduct guidelines are followed in accordance with all applicable rules, regulations, and hospital policy.
Ensure all supplies, materials, and equipment inventories are maintained at appropriate levels to meet the demands of patient care, safety, utilization, and financial goals.
Prepare month-end, and annual general ledger close processes including preparation and review of journal entries, supporting documentation, and account reconciliations
Participate in developing and maintaining strong internal controls
Provide support for annual financial audits and compliance reporting
Prepare documentation for Medicare and Medicaid Cost Reports completed annually
Prepare documentation for 990 tax returns
Create analytical reports to foster strategic development
